What reviewers said
Baseus Eli Sport 2
The Baseus Eli Sport 2 is a budget-friendly open-ear wireless headphone that prioritizes comfort and durability for everyday use. It offers a solid set of features for the price, including multipoint Bluetooth, LDAC support, and a long total battery life with its charging case, though its sound signature leans thin and lacks bass punch. While not an audiophile pick, it's a practical option for calls and casual listening, especially given its affordable cost.
- Pro:Very affordable price point
- Pro:Comfortable and rugged open-ear design
- Pro:Supports multipoint and LDAC codec
- Con:Sound is thin with minimal bass
- Con:Battery life per charge is modest at 8 hours
- Con:Physical buttons may be less convenient than touch controls
SoundPEATS Clip1 Open-Ear Clip-On Earphones
The SoundPEATS Clip1 is a lightweight, open-ear clip-on headphone that packs premium extras like LDAC support, multipoint Bluetooth 5.4, and a long 40-hour total battery life into a budget-friendly design. Its 12mm dual-magnet drivers deliver clear, engaging sound for the price, though the open-ear format means minimal noise isolation and less punch in loud environments. Overall, it's a strong value pick for those wanting an airy, secure fit with modern features.
- Pro:Excellent battery life (8h per charge, 40h with case)
- Pro:Supports LDAC for high-resolution wireless audio
- Pro:Very lightweight (5g) and comfortable clip-on fit
- Con:Open-ear design offers no noise isolation
- Con:Touch controls can be finicky to use
- Con:Volume may be insufficient in noisy surroundings
